A coworker recently went to the UP for the holidays and picked up a bottle of Bell's Wild One Ale for me. Needless to say, I was incredibly grateful and excited. This **** is some of the best beer you can get in the Midwest, bar none. Fermented in wooden barrels by wild yeasts then blended by Bell's brewers to taste to produce a unique product each batch. This **** is darker than your average ale with a bit of a rosy hue and burgundy tone. Vanilla, granny smith apple, smoke, bourbon, and oak notes and the perfect amount of hop flavor comes through at the end.
